Red Robin, Vol. 3: The Hit List by Marcus To, Fabian Nicieza, Ray McCarthy

4.0

Red Robin 13-17.

Nicieza both follows in Yost's footsteps and returns to the Gotham he built in "Search for a Hero" to deliver another wonderful read. I think this is the kind of book where the parts are greater than the whole. The overarching story deals with Tim setting up a "hit list" of villains to apprehend, where each apprehension would make it easier to catch the following villain. This plan is sort of dismantled by the end, but the individual episodes along the way are so fun that I didn't really care. There's still great narration and enjoyable character interactions from all your favorite characters. Nicieza is having a blast playing in the Robin sandbox, and that enthusiasm is infectious. And of course, Marcus To is still doing my favorite kind of comic art, and he works as well with Nicieza as he did with Yost. So much fun.
